Job description

Fixed term contract/secondment opportunity until 31/1/27

This is an exciting opportunity to join the Pain Management team within the Norfolk and Norwich Hospital.

The Pain team is a dynamic and friendly large multi-disciplinary team. There are currently 4 part-time Clinical Psychologists and 1 Assistant Psychologist within the Pain team, and we are recruiting for a 0.58 WTE Clinical Psychology role. Clinical Psychology is respected and valued within the team, with several multi-disciplinary groups offered to our patients, in which psychology plays a key role. The team has a strong developmental focus, and the successful candidate will be supported to develop their skills and clinical interests to meet the needs of the service.

We would appoint newly qualified staff on a Band 7, and candidates with at least 18 months' experience would be appointed at a Band 8A.

The role includes a combination of individual assessment and treatment appointments, as well as multi-disciplinary and uni-disciplinary group sessions. The main treatment model used is Acceptance and Commitment Therapy, alongside trauma-focused therapies including EMDR. Specialist group supervision is available as required, alongside regular clinical supervision. There will also be opportunities to get involved in service development and to shape the psychology provision within the clinic.

Research is encouraged, and you will be supported to consider research projects.

The post is based at Adelaide Street Health Centre, which has onsite parking available for staff. In addition to duties within clinics, the post-holder will contribute to the development of Clinical Psychology across the Trust, and may need to attend meetings at the main NNUH site on Colney Lane.

Join us at Norfolk and Norwich University Hospital and be part of a workforce of over 10,000 staff!

The NNUH is one of the largest NHS trusts in the UK, providing first-class acute care for around one million people in Norfolk and surrounding areas. It is a teaching and research hospital, at the forefront of innovation, with state-of-the-art facilities such as the Quadram Institute. We work closely with the University of East Anglia, offering teaching opportunities for staff and placements for students. Our workforce is diverse, representing 94 countries worldwide.

We are a friendly, collaborative hospital, working with local services and home to N&N Hospitals Charity.
